Concept introduction:
Aryl halides undergo substitution reactions only under drastic conditions. They generally are of two types, addition-elimination and elimination reactions. The elimination addition reaction involves a benzyne intermediate. Whereas, in addition, an elimination reaction involves Meisenheimer complex formation.
